The proposed approach directly substitutes the boundary conditions into the governing equations and is … WebThe boundary conditions for the hanger clamp restrain the riser against lateral and downward translation and rotation in all directions. Consequently, the weight of the riser is transferred to the jacket at this clamp. WebBoundary Conditions. FEA is the solution of partial differential equations for many small elements, with certain boundary conditions applied to the perimeter and perhaps internal nodes. The boundary conditions are thus the loads. FEA modeling is always concerned with how an object will respond to some external stimulus, simply called the loads. WebThe specification of p ( 0) is called the initial condition, and its purpose is to give information about p ( t) at the point t = 0, which is a boundary point of the time domain t ≥ 0. Because the motion of a massless bead is specified by an ordinary differential equation of order 1, only one piece of "boundary information" is needed.
